A Fractional CMO is an experienced marketing leader who works with companies part-time or on contract. Unlike a full-time CMO, who receives a full-time salary and benefits package, a fractional CMO offers the expertise you need at a fraction of the cost and working with you part-time. They focus on developing and executing strategies tailored to your business goals, making them an ideal choice for start-ups with limited resources or those who may only need short-term support.

When you bring a fractional CMO onto your team, you are bringing someone on board who can help you determine marketing goals that align with your broader business objectives and ensure your marketing efforts are focused in the most effective areas.
They can help you avoid the pitfalls of uncoordinated marketing efforts that fail to drive meaningful growth or scalability. Instead, they implement strategic, results-oriented marketing initiatives.
Without a clear strategy, you might be putting energy into channels where your audience isn’t active or you might be treating each channel in a silo. A fractional CMO can bring cohesion to your marketing efforts, guiding you to focus on the channels and tactics that effectively reach and engage your ideal audience.
Your fractional CMO will also assist in clarifying your goals, how to achieve them, and what KPIs and benchmarks should be used to measure success. Think of your fractional CMO as your navigator. If you know where you’re going, and how to get there, you will reach your destination much faster.
Your fractional CMO would also perform audits and assessments of what’s working for your start-up and what isn’t. This increases the cost efficiency of your start-up overall and also leads to faster growth. Are you spending money on channels that don’t have a high ROI? Your fractional CMO can help you make the most of what you have and build a scalable marketing strategy that aligns with business goals, adapting quickly to industry trends and consumer demands.
Other ways a fractional CMO can position your start-up for success and growth are by developing your Ideal Customer Profiles (ICPs), performing market research, and figuring out who your customers are and why they will want to buy from you. Your fractional CMO can also help you determine your marketing budget so your funds are spent in the most efficient way possible, and no money is wasted and no revenue is left on the table.
Your fractional CMO will also solidify your brand identity ensuring your messaging communicates your values and mission effectively to resonate with climate-conscious investors, customers, and stakeholders. They will also figure out what your products' true differentiators are and how to translate your messaging into digestible, value-driven messaging for potential customers and investors. This is especially helpful for technical innovations.
Many climate-tech startups struggle to find leads and convert them into customers. Fractional CMOs also play a fundamental role in streamlining customer acquisition by developing targeted campaigns, optimising customer touchpoints, and implementing automation tools, such as automated emails to nurture leads efficiently.
Overall, hiring a fractional CMO helps you scale faster and easier by ensuring you have the right infrastructure, team coordination, and streamlined processes to handle increased demand and expand into new markets using tools such as go-to-market strategies, automation, digital channels, CRM, and analytics.
